International Corrugated Case Association Announces Officers for 2019-2020

International Corrugated Case Association (ICCA)

June 6, 2019 - The International Corrugated Case Association (ICCA) Board of Directors elected officers for the 2019 – 2020 term at their Board of Directors Meeting held May 23, 2019 at The Breakers in Palm Beach, Florida.

Chairman Tom Hassfurther from Packaging Corporation of America (PCA) and Second Vice Chairman Michael Lefave of Kruger Packaging LP will remain in their positions. Jan Klingele, Chief Executive Officer of Kingele Papierwerka GmbH, was elected to First Vice Chairman.

The next election of officers will occur during the Association's Board of Directors Meeting in May 2020.

The International Corrugated Case Association (ICCA) was formed in 1961. Its purpose is to provide member services and activities that can be most effectively conducted by an international organization. The services support and enhance the work of the association members and contribute to the well-being of the worldwide corrugated packaging industry. To learn more, please visit: iccanet.org.
